Cat s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a cat sitter in Colmar on Rover as of Apr 2026 was about $22 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A cat s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your cat’s needs.
As of Apr 2026, there are 2,164 cat sitters in Colmar.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ect cat sitter near you. As a reminder, cat s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your cat’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ple cat sitters about your booking. Typically, 87% of Colmar cat sitters respond in under an hour.
Cat sitters in Colmar have an average of 14 years of experience. Cat sitters with repeat customers have an average of 7 repeat clients. Experience can vary from cat sitter to cat s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are cat sitters in Colmar.
